Umngeni Oyintloko: Ukungaguquguquki Phantsi Koxinzelelo

Umsebenzi oyintloko walo naliphi na i-welder ephindaphindayo kukwenza i-forge weld ngokufudumeza imiphetho ye-strip kunye nokuyicinezela kunye. Nangona kunjalo, umceli mngeni wokwenene usekugcineni i-weld egqibeleleyo, ehambelanayo ngesantya esiphezulu, kubukhulu kunye namanqanaba ahlukeneyo ezinto.

Ukufudumeza okungaguquguqukiyo kukhokelela kwiziphene eziqhelekileyo:

IiWelds ezibandayo:Imithungo ebuthathaka engaphumeleliyo xa kuvavanywa uxinzelelo.

Ukutsha:Imingxunya ebangelwa kukushisa kakhulu kwindawo ethile.

Ukungalingani kwe-Impedance:Ukulahleka kwamandla kunye nee-arcs ezingazinzanga, okunciphisa ukusebenza kakuhle.

2. Uyilo lwe-Impedactor kunye ne-Coil oluSebenzisiweyo

Ukusebenza kakuhle kokufudumeza kwe-induction kuxhomekeke kwisekethe ye-magnetic. Iinjineli zethu ziyila ngononophelo i-impedactor (i-magnetic bar) kunye ne-induction coil ngokobungakanani bombhobho wakho.

  • Amandla Agxileyo:Igxininisa umsinga kwimiphetho yestrip (iVee), inciphisa inkunkuma yobushushu kwidayamitha engaphandle.
  • Isantya esiphezulu:Ivumela isantya esikhawulezayo somgca ngaphandle kokuphazamisa umgangatho we-weld.
